The total amount of excess release gas released during the methanol production process is about 1,000 cubic meters per hour. What method is more reasonable to use to purify hydrogen? The premise is that the hydrogen content in the release gas is 70 to 80%. After purification, the purity of hydrogen is guaranteed to be 99.9%, and the pressure of the release gas is about 5.4MPa.
